A Novel Age in Surgical Practice: The Climb of Minimally Invasive Procedures
The modern operating room is a far cry from the large incisions and extended hospital stays that typified surgical approaches in earlier times.
Surgical specialists today are consistently using techniques that minimize tissue disruption and preserve the natural anatomy of the body.
At the heart of these innovations are micro-invasive and muscle-sparing procedures.
This approach, micro-invasive surgery, implies techniques that depend on small incisions, precision instruments, and high-definition imaging to access and remedy internal disorders with minimal impact on surrounding tissues.
Alternatively, tissue-sparing surgery centers on retaining muscle integrity in procedures that conventionally involved large-scale muscle cutting.
Both approaches belong to an expansive shift focused on diminishing patient complications, pain levels, and healing periods.
Historical Reflections: From Conventional Open Surgery to Tissue-Sparing Methods
The conduct of surgery has always been shaped by immediate needs and technological availability.
Before the advent of modern imaging and instrumentation, operative physicians routinely resorted to broad, open incisions to ensure clear visibility and access the operative field.
While effective in preserving life, these techniques frequently led to high levels of postoperative pain, lengthy recovery spans, and complications such as infections or lasting muscle weakness.
The shift took root with the advent of laparoscopic surgery in the late twentieth century—a minimally disruptive method that enabled internal visualization by inserting a tiny camera through small incisions.
With technological progress, surgeons increasingly recognized that safeguarding muscle integrity in procedures could yield superior advantages.
muscle-maintaining methods, first developed within orthopedics and cardiovascular surgery, swiftly migrated to abdominal, gynecological, and oncological applications, among others.
Dr. Eleanor Matthews , a leader in minimally invasive techniques at a renowned teaching hospital, notes: “We realized that every incision we made, every muscle we cut, had a lasting impact on our patients. The drive to improve quality of life post-surgery has pushed us to continually refine our methods.”
This adoption of less invasive methods not only represents a technical achievement but also a profound change in the philosophy of surgical care.
The Rationale Behind the Procedures
Micro-Invasive Surgery: Precision Through Technology
At the core of micro-invasive surgery is the principle of precision.
Surgeons use an array of high-tech tools—from endoscopes and robotic-assisted devices to specialized microscopes—to navigate the human body through minuscule openings.
They afford improved magnification and illumination, thereby ensuring the exact identification and treatment of the intended area with limited tissue disruption.
Among the critical innovations is the integration of robotic-assisted systems in surgery.
These platforms allow surgeons to operate with unprecedented steadiness and accuracy, filtering out natural hand tremors and translating subtle movements into fine, controlled actions.
In interventions such as prostatectomies and cardiac procedures, the high precision consistently results in optimal patient outcomes.
Cardiac-Thoracic Surgery: Lowering Heart Trauma
Heart and thoracic surgeries have greatly prospered from micro-invasive methods.
Techniques including valve repair and CABG have typically required expansive incisions Bonuses with extensive muscular dissection.
Today, surgeons increasingly employ minimally invasive techniques that use small incisions and specialized instruments to access the heart and surrounding structures.
The adoption of robotic-assisted systems in cardiothoracic surgery has further refined these procedures.
In many cases, the robotic platform provides the precision required to perform delicate maneuvers on the beating heart, reducing the risk of complications and promoting faster recovery.
Research in the Annals of Thoracic Surgery established that patients receiving minimally invasive valve repairs experienced less postoperative atrial fibrillation and shorter hospitalizations compared to those undergoing conventional surgery.
General and Gynecologic Practices: Boosting Patient Outcomes.
Within general and gynecologic surgery, minimally invasive methods have revolutionized operations like gallbladder removal, hernia repair, and hysterectomy.
Adopting smaller incisions and muscle-preserving methods not only lessens visible scarring but also decreases postoperative discomfort and the potential for complications.
By way of example, laparoscopic cholecystectomy—removing the gallbladder using minimal incisions—has established itself as the standard of care worldwide.
Patients benefit from shorter recovery times and the ability to resume normal activities almost immediately after the procedure.
In gynecology, muscle-sparing techniques have been instrumental in improving outcomes for women undergoing complex procedures such as myomectomies or pelvic floor repairs.
A review of clinical outcomes in a leading medical journal noted that minimally invasive gynecologic surgeries result in lower rates of infection and blood loss, along with improved cosmetic outcomes.
Such positive changes both enhance patient contentment and contribute to superior overall health outcomes.
Weighing the Benefits and Challenges.
Advantages Beyond the Surgical Setting.
The merits of micro-invasive and muscle-preserving surgical techniques reach well past the technical details of surgery.
Patients experience real, life-altering benefits.
Reduced pain, minimized scarring, and faster recovery times translate directly into an improved quality of life.
In many cases, patients can return to work and resume daily activities within days rather than weeks, a critical factor in an increasingly fast-paced world.
In a broader context, these techniques reduce hospital costs by cutting down the duration of hospitalizations and the requirement for postoperative care.
Additionally, fewer complications mean fewer readmissions, which is a significant consideration for healthcare providers and insurers alike.
The psychological benefits should not be underestimated.
Being aware that a procedure is minimally invasive reassures patients and alleviates preoperative anxiety.
This aspect is particularly important for patients facing major surgeries, as a calmer, more positive outlook can contribute to better overall outcomes.
Challenges and Limitations: A Realistic Perspective.
Despite the numerous advantages, micro-invasive and muscle-sparing techniques are not without challenges.
One substantial challenge is the significant learning curve involved in these advanced methods.
Surgeons must undergo rigorous training and gain substantial experience before they can perform these procedures with the same level of proficiency as traditional surgeries.
The initial investment in advanced technology and training can be substantial, making it less accessible in resource-limited settings.
Moreover, not all patients are ideal candidates for these approaches.
In cases where extensive disease or anatomical complexities are present, traditional open surgery may still be the safest and most effective option.
Surgeons are required to carefully analyze every situation, comparing the benefits of minimally invasive approaches with the patient’s individual circumstances.
Besides patient and training factors, technical limitations also come into play.
Even with the most advanced equipment available, there may be cases where the operative space is limited or unanticipated complications arise, compelling a shift to open procedures.
Although such cases are uncommon, they underscore the necessity of a flexible surgical team capable of adapting to unforeseen challenges.

Forward-Looking Surgery: Trends, Breakthroughs, and Future Directions.
Adopting AI-Enabled and Robotic Approaches.
While current micro-invasive and muscle-sparing techniques have already made a profound impact, the future promises even more dramatic changes.
Embedding AI and machine learning into surgical systems is projected to further advance precision and streamline efficiency.
These systems can interpret huge amounts of data in real time, delivering predictive insights that refine a surgeon’s decision-making during intricate procedures.
For example, AI-powered imaging systems are being developed to automatically highlight critical anatomical structures, reducing the risk of inadvertent injury.
Moreover, the evolution of robotic platforms includes next-generation systems that provide finer control and augmented haptic feedback, enabling surgeons to perceive tissue textures—a capability not available in standard laparoscopic instruments.
Expanding the Parameters of Minimally Invasive Surgery.
Ongoing advances in tissue engineering and regenerative medicine are expected to converge with innovative surgical practices.
Researchers are exploring varied techniques to lessen tissue damage and promote swifter, more natural healing.
This comprises the adoption of bioengineered scaffolds that not only support tissue regeneration but also reduce scar formation postoperatively.
Moreover, continuous improvements in imaging and sensor technology could enable surgeons to undertake procedures that are even more minimally invasive than present-day techniques.
Developments such as nanorobots and miniaturized implantable systems may one day facilitate targeted therapy and cellular-level diagnostics, ushering in a revolution in personalized medicine.
